摘要
为了提高产品设计专业的学生对人机工程学课程知识的把握和实际应用能力。通过在人机工程学的课程实验中引入3D打印技术,结合产品设计实践,让学生直观地去感受一件产品从概念到实物的过程,在过程中体会尺寸对产品的影响,了解建模前期确定产品尺寸的重要性,掌握科学的产品设计流程。通过课程实验,学生进一步了解3D打印技术,深刻体会尺寸对一件产品的重要性,对产品尺度也有了全新认识,加深了对课程相关内容的理解,掌握了科学的产品设计流程。为产品设计专业的人机工程学课程提供了一个可以实施的实验方向。
In order to improve the ability of product design students to grasp and practically apply the knowledge of ergonomics courses.Through the introduction of 3D printing technology in the ergonomics course experiment,combined with product design practice,students can intuitively feel the process of a product from concept to object,experience the influence of size on the product in the process,understand the importance of determining the relevant size of the product in the early stage of modeling,and master the scientific product design process.Through the course experiment,students further understand the 3D printing technology,deeply realize the importance of size to a product,have a new understanding of product scale,deepen the understanding of the relevant content of the course,master the scientific product design process.It provides a feasible experimental direction for ergonomics course of product design specialty.
